How to apply at Loma Linda Veterans Village
LIHTC tax-credit: units reserved for households within set income bands renting below market rate. Apply at the leasing office; you'll need steady income within limits.
- Call or visit the management office at 25281 Van Leuven Street, Loma Linda; ask if the waitlist is open and request an application.
- Gather ID, Social Security cards, birth certificates, and proof of all income. Applications are always free.
- Claim eligible preferences (homelessness, veteran, local residency) with documentation.
- Respond fast to interview letters; verify rent expectations against your budget.

How much is rent at Loma Linda Veterans Village?
Rents are income-based: expect to pay roughly 30% of adjusted monthly household income under the building's federal program.
